Awhile ago I posted a query regarding Petersons flux. It arrived last week and I used it yesterday. What a difference.
Prior to this I used the blue flux coated rods. They worked, kinda. After the first use, the flux always melted back leaving an inch or two of exposed rod. With the exposed end of the rod dipped in the Petersons blue flux the bronze flowed nicely into the joint. I'll have to be more careful the next time, the pressure of the flame actually blew the bronze farther than I'd seen it do before.
